The team’s home-opener at Madison Square Garden will be Saturday, Oct. 29 versus the Memphis Grizzlies at 7:30 p.m. New York’s regular season home schedule is highlighted by two visits from the NBA Champion Cleveland Cavaliers on Wednesday, Dec. 7 and Saturday, Feb. 4 and one visit by the Western Conference Champion Golden State Warriors on Sunday, Mar. 5. Holiday games at MSG include the annual Martin Luther King, Jr. Day game on Monday, Jan. 16 versus the Atlanta Hawks at 1:00 p.m. and Christmas Day versus the Boston Celtics at noon. The team will play a total of eight afternoon games at home.

About The Madison Square Garden Company
The Madison Square Garden Company (MSG) is a world leader in live sports and entertainment with a portfolio of legendary sports teams, exclusive entertainment productions and celebrated venues. MSG Sports owns and operates some of the most widely recognized sports franchises: the New York Knicks (NBA), the New York Rangers (NHL) and the New York Liberty (WNBA), along with two development league teams – the Westchester Knicks (NBADL) and the Hartford Wolf Pack (AHL). MSG Sports also presents a broad array of world-class sporting events, including: professional boxing, college basketball, tennis, bull riding and e-gaming events. MSG Entertainment features exclusive, original productions that include the Radio City Christmas Spectacular and the Rockettes New York Spectacular, both starring the Rockettes, and presents or hosts a wide variety of live entertainment offerings, including concerts, family shows and special events, in the Company’s diverse collection of iconic venues. These venues are: New York’s Madison Square Garden, The Theater at Madison Square Garden, Radio City Music Hall and Beacon Theatre; the Forum in Inglewood, California; The Chicago Theatre; and the Wang Theatre in Boston, MA.
